Stern bearing oil seals in marine propulsion prevent lubricant leakage from the stern tube while keeping seawater out. They ensure smooth operation of the propeller shaft by maintaining proper lubrication. These seals are critical for reducing friction, wear, and environmental contamination.
Size: Typically ranges from 50 mm to 500 mm inner diameter (ID), depending on shaft size.
Grade: High-performance marine-grade oil seals, often compliant with ISO 6194 or DIN 3760 standards.
Viscosity: Compatible with lubricants having viscosity grades ISO VG 68 to ISO VG 220.
Buoyancy: Designed to withstand underwater pressures, but not inherently buoyant.
Material: Nitrile rubber (NBR), polyacrylate (ACM), or fluorocarbon (FKM) for oil resistance; stainless steel or carbon steel for reinforcement.
Operating Temperature: -20°C to +120°C (-4°F to +248°F), depending on material.
Pressure Rating: Up to 0.5 MPa (5 bar) for standard designs.
Speed: Suitable for shaft speeds up to 15 m/s (49 ft/s).
Sealing Type: Lip seal with spring-loaded design for enhanced sealing efficiency.
Applications: Stern tube bearings, propeller shafts, and marine propulsion systems.
Stern Bearing Oil Seals and Marine Propulsion products typically comply with maritime standards such as ISO, ASTM, or specific classification society standards like ABS, DNV, or Lloyd's Register. For exact compliance, refer to the manufacturer's specifications or certification documents.
